Any person who knowingly, as a condition for the sale, distribution, consignment or delivery for resale of any newspaper, magazine, book, publication or otherwise any merchandise that requires the buyer or consignee to receive any obscene or child pornography material, or who denies, revokes or threatens to deny or revoke a franchise, or who imposes a monetary punishment or of any other sort because such a person refuses to accept said material, or because of the return of said material, shall incur a misdemeanor.\nHistory —June 18, 2004, No. 149, § 162, eff. May 1, 2005.
